Representation decision for 2013 elections
New ward boundaries
Following the Local Government Commission's decision on Wednesday 10 April 2013, the representation arrangements for the 2013 Hastings District Council elections have now changed.
Hastings District Council will have a mayor and 14 councillors. The councillors will be elected on a ward basis as follows:
- Mohaka Ward - 1 councillor
- Kahuranaki Ward - 1 councillor
- Heretaunga Ward - 2 councillors
- Flaxmere Ward - 2 councillors
- Hastings-Havelock North Ward - 8 councillors
- The boundaries of Mohaka Ward, Kahuranaki Ward and Flaxmere Ward are unchanged from the last elections in 2010
- Hastings and Havelock North have been combined into one ward. The boundaries of the Havelock North portion are unchanged. The Hastings portion has been slightly enlarged to take in the Lyndhurst area, land south of Percival and Evenden Road, and land south of Richmond Road
- Heretaunga Ward is changed only by the removal of those areas that have gone to Hastings Ward

Hastings District Rural Community Board
The Board remains in place with four subdivisions electing one member each:
- Tutira Subdivision
- Kaweka Subdivision
- Maraekakaho Subdivision
- Poukawa Subdivision
